Transaction 56172573891c435c504de43cd3c7bdb177ddbe0adb0b66adfd14f8c4be128e34
1 Input
1 Output
-
56172573891c435c504de43cd3c7bdb177ddbe0adb0b66adfd14f8c4be128e34:0
- value
- 1920882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ecb99136c80dae61fa8190893eba16377176422 OP_EQUAL
- address
- 3GAeb5ywgJnkJ6SFtruMkmXAvP3cfQTXyx